All of those valgrind reports below are from within your code -- not from within Open MPI.
All Open MPI can do is pass the contents of your message properly; you can verify that it is being sent and received properly by checking the byte contents of your received array (e.g., assert that the string is there correctly and is \0-terminated). If cout or some other std:: thing is going beyond the end of your allocated buffer, that's a different problem -- perhaps you have a busted std:: implementation...? > On Mar 3, 2016, at 2:47 AM,
